🌟 What Exactly is Cold Enamel?

Pretty much every Pinterest-loving artist has stumbled upon cold enamel lately – it’s basically liquid glass in a jar that dries hard as nails (literally!) without needing heat or kilns 🔥❌. Think of it as the cooler cousin to traditional hot enamel, where you skip all the sweat-inducing steps and just let creativity take center stage. Bonus: No fancy equipment needed! 🎉


🛠️ Tools You’ll Need for Your First Project

Before we jump into the juicy details, here’s your shopping list:
✔️ Cold enamel paint (available in vibrant colors like neon green, deep navy, and gold!) 🌈
✔️ Fine-tip brushes or toothpicks for precision work ✅
✔️ Metal blanks (rings, pendants, earrings – sky’s the limit!) ⚡️
✔️ Rubbing alcohol to clean up mistakes (because perfection isn’t always possible 😉)
Pro tip: Start small with flat surfaces until you get comfortable handling the gooey goodness of cold enamel.


🎨 Step-by-Step Guide to Creating Magic

Now comes the fun part – making something beautiful!
1. **Prep Your Surface**: Clean your metal blank with rubbing alcohol so the enamel sticks properly. Nobody likes a flaky masterpiece 😬.
2. **Apply the Enamel**: Use a brush or toothpick to apply thin layers of cold enamel. Don’t rush; patience pays off when waiting between coats. Remember, slow and steady wins the race 🐢..
3. **Let It Cure**: Place your creation in a dust-free area and wait 24–72 hours for it to fully cure. Yes, I know – it feels like an eternity, but trust me, the results are worth it! ⏳..
4. **Add Details**: Once cured, use fine pens or markers to add extra embellishments if desired. Voilà – instant artistry! ✨.
